About this House

This beautiful 1800's farm house was tastefully restored in 2007. Enjoy views of the beautiful village green and located on a dead end street within walking distance of the historic village of Thomaston. Many updates in 2007 including new windows, furnace and water heater as well as extensive foundation work. A large kitchen with a center island offers an enjoyable area for cooking and the large openings to the dining room and living room welcome social entertaining! Walk to town for groceries or a bite to eat, yet enjoy the peace and quiet of living on a dead end road! The homes roof has started leaking and causing some interior damage. Come restore this beautiful home to all its glory!

    "Living here for 4 months now. There is a mix of about 50/50 native and from away. Traffic is a problem on Route 1 through town. There is a market, a tavern with good food, an excellent pizza place, a coffee shop, a gas station, post office, hair salons, schools and fire station, police station, public boat landing. lots of grand old houses. Great road plowing. It is 5 minutes to Lowes, Wal-Mart, Cinema, Rockland, 10 minutes to Home Depot, bigger grocery stores and just about anything else you need. 90 minutes to Portland"
